Watchdog restarts the OrderPoint kiosk shell after three missed heartbeats. If a kiosk loops, SSH in, stop the watchdog service, check logs, restart manually. Do not disable the watchdog in production. Before restarting, confirm the watchdog's auth token is present in /etc/orderpoint/.env, which should contain the following line:

sealed setting: LEDGER_TOKEN20=6148d35bbb480b0ab79e

**FAQ: My deep links stopped routing after an account reset — what now?**

When a Lanternway publisher account is reset, the deep-link router drops your plugin's registered URI schemes. Re-register them from the Wrenfold developer console under Routing. The console will ask you to confirm ownership with the recovery passphrase shown just below.

unlock words, yagag-tadug: wendor-quenox-eliax

Subject: Valigate plugin cut-over complete

Hi Marta,

The cut-over to the new plugin system for data validators finished last night without rollback. All nine first-party validators loaded under the new registry, and the legacy shim now logs deprecation warnings only. We verified checksum parity on the Brindle staging cluster and confirmed no schema regressions in the audit trail. Remaining work is documentation cleanup, tracked separately. For your release notes, the production configuration values as deployed are as follows.

settings of yajof-yajog:
wenix:
  log_level: info
  metrics_host: metrics.wenix.lumiclabs.internal
  pin: 4766
  pool_size: 8